NBA All Star 2012 Starters and Information

NBA ALL STAR 2012
The 2012 NBA All-Star Game is an exhibition basketball game that will be played on February 26, 2012 at Amway Center in Orlando, Florida, home of the Orlando Magic. This game will be the 61st edition of the National Basketball Association (NBA) All-Star Game and will be played during the 2011–12 NBA season. The Orlando Magic will serve as host. The Magic were awarded the All-Star Game in an announcement by commissioner David Stern on May 4, 2010. This will be the second time that Orlando had hosted the All-Star Game; the city had previously hosted the event in 1992 in the Orlando Arena, the Magic's previous home arena. It will also mark the first time an Eastern Conference city hosted an All-Star game since Atlanta, Georgia in 2003.

Hey! first, the lineups:

Pos.WestEast
PGChris Paul Derrick Rose
SGKobe Bryant Dwyane Wade
SFKevin Durant Carmelo Anthony
PFBlake Griffin  LeBron James
CAndrew Bynum Dwight Howard


West Reserves:

PF - Dirk Nowitzki (Dallas Mavericks)
PF - LaMarcus Aldridge (Portland Trail Blazers)
C - Marc Gasol (Memphis Grizzlies)
PF - Kevin Love (Minnesota Timberwolves)
PG - Steve Nash (Phoenix Suns)
PG - Tony Parker (San Antonio Spurs)
PG - Russell Westbrook (Oklahoma City Thunder)

East Reserves:

SF - Paul Pierce (Boston Celtics)
PF - Chris Bosh (Miami Heat)
SF - Luol Deng (Chicago Bulls)
C- Roy Hibbert (Indiana Pacers)
SF - Andre Iguodala (Philadelphia 76ers)
SG - Joe Johnson (Atlanta Hawks)
PG - Deron Williams (New Jersey Nets)
